RAYMOND JAMES WELCOMES $1.9 MILLION TEAM FROM UBS FINANCIAL SERVICES IN CHARLOTTE, N.C.
Raymond James recently recruited Gene Marx, senior vice president, investments, and Catherine Hunter, CERTIFIED FINANCIAL PLANNER™ and financial advisor, in Charlotte, N.C., according to Ed Ferguson, Charlotte branch manager at Raymond James & Associates (RJA) – the traditional employee broker/dealer of Raymond James Financial, Inc. (NYSE-RJF). The team operates as Marx Wealth Management of Raymond James.
“I am pleased to welcome Gene and Catherine to Raymond James,” said Ferguson. “They are an exceptional team, bringing years of experience and a proven track record of outstanding client service. We are glad they chose to join Raymond James, and we look forward to providing the support they need to grow their practice and serve their clients.”
Marx and Hunter come to Raymond James from UBS Financial Services, where they managed more than $227 million in client assets and had $1.9 million in annual revenue.
“There are several aspects that attracted us to Raymond James,” said Marx. “Perhaps the most important to us was the firm’s longstanding client-first culture and its continued focus on its core business – wealth management. Raymond James’ culture and focus align with that of our practice, and during our due diligence, we found that Raymond James offers the access, support and flexibility we need to grow as well as to provide the best service to our clients.”
A 23-year wealth management industry veteran, Marx has expertise in several areas, including risk management, investments, retirement planning and estate planning. He worked at Smith Barney for 14 years and most recently worked at UBS Financial Services, where he served as a financial advisor for eight and a half years prior to joining Raymond James. He earned his bachelor’s degree from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ill and received his MBA from Tulane University.
Hunter has been in the industry for more than 17 years and specializes in financial, retirement and estate planning, income strategy and college funding matters. Prior to joining Raymond James, she worked at Smith Barney as a registered marketing associate and later joined UBS Financial Services as an investment associate. She graduated from the University of Georgia and earned her CERTIFIED FINANCIAL PLANNER™ designation through the Queens University Financial Planner Program.

Raymond James & Associates
Raymond James & Associates, Inc., member New York Stock Exchange/SIPC, which has built a national reputation for more than 50 years as a leader in financial planning for individuals, corporations and municipalities, is a wholly owned subsidiary of Raymond James Financial, Inc. (NYSE-RJF), a financial services holding company. Through its three broker/dealer subsidiaries, Raymond James Financial has more than 6,200 financial advisors serving approximately 2.5 million accounts in more than 2,500 locations throughout the United States, Canada and overseas. In addition, total client assets are approximately $441 billion.
